Solve the following system by using substitution:
x = -3y - 17
2x + 3y = -7

Answer:

(x,y) = (10,-9)

Step-by-step explanation:

x=-3y-17

2x+3y=-7

2(-3y-17)+3y=-7

y=-9

x=-3(-9)-17

x=10
